Block linear equalization in a multicarrier communication system
First Claim
Patent Images
1. A method of channel equalization in a multi-carrier communication system, comprising:
- receiving a first symbol, a second symbol, and a third symbol, each of the first, the second, and the third symbols being modulated onto a plurality of sub-carriers; and
reducing an error on at least one first sub-carrier from among the plurality of sub-carriers by adding at least one first weighted multiple of at least one second sub-carrier from among the plurality of sub-carriers and at least one second weighted multiple of at least one third sub-carrier from among the plurality of sub-carriers to the at least one first sub-carrier, the at least one second sub-carrier corresponding to at least one subcarrier of the second symbol and the at least one third sub-carrier corresponding to at least one subcarrier of the third symbol.
11 Assignments
0 Petitions
Accused Products
Abstract
A method and apparatus for channel equalization in a multi-carrier communication system. The method may include receiving a symbol having multiple sub-carriers and reducing an error on at least one of the sub-carriers of the symbol by adding to it, one or more weighted multiples of other sub-carriers. The added weighted multiples may be from neighboring sub-carriers in the same symbol and/or from other symbols in a tone, for example, a previous or next symbol. The apparatus may include a reduced-complexity block linear equalizer.
-
Citations
22 Claims
-
1. A method of channel equalization in a multi-carrier communication system, comprising:
-
receiving a first symbol, a second symbol, and a third symbol, each of the first, the second, and the third symbols being modulated onto a plurality of sub-carriers; and reducing an error on at least one first sub-carrier from among the plurality of sub-carriers by adding at least one first weighted multiple of at least one second sub-carrier from among the plurality of sub-carriers and at least one second weighted multiple of at least one third sub-carrier from among the plurality of sub-carriers to the at least one first sub-carrier, the at least one second sub-carrier corresponding to at least one subcarrier of the second symbol and the at least one third sub-carrier corresponding to at least one subcarrier of the third symbol. - View Dependent Claims (2)
-
-
3. A multi-tone receiver for detecting data in a multi-tone signal, comprising:
-
a discrete Fourier transform module; a block linear equalizer, coupled to the discrete Fourier transform module, configured to reduce an error on at least one sub-carrier of a first plurality of sub-carriers of a first symbol in a frequency domain by adding at least one weighted multiple of at least one other sub-carrier from among the first plurality of sub-carriers to the at least one sub-carrier and at least one weighted multiple of a second plurality of sub-carriers of a second symbol, wherein the first symbol and the second symbol are from different times; and a frequency-domain equalization module, wherein the block linear equalizer is coupled to the discrete Fourier transform module through the frequency-domain equalization module. - View Dependent Claims (4, 5, 6)
-
-
7. A method of channel equalization in a multi-carrier communication system, comprising:
-
receiving, by a multi-carrier receiver implemented as part of the multi-carrier communication system, a first symbol having a first plurality of sub-carriers; reducing, by the multi-carrier receiver, an error on at least one sub-carrier from among the first plurality of sub-carriers by adding at least one weighted multiple of at least one other sub-carrier from among the first plurality of sub-carriers to the at least one sub-carrier; receiving, by the multi-carrier receiver, a second symbol having a second plurality of sub-carriers; and reducing, by the multi-carrier receiver, the error on the at least one sub-carrier by adding at least one weighted multiple of the second plurality of sub-carriers. - View Dependent Claims (8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
Specification